2. APPEAL OF FINE AND ADMINISTRATIVE FEE
F & J TRADING CO., INC.
969 N. E. 92nd ST.
Members: -received in their packet_a letter from Mr. Karr, owner of the.
property, requesting an appeal of the fine which had accumulated.
Mr. LuBien noted the property has been cleaned up and the house painted.
He stated he had discontinued the fine.as of October25, 1988, at which
time it had grown to -$1,385..00, this included. the $110,,00 Administrative
fee. The Hearing was held on August 5th and the sections of the Code
violated were 12-133 and 10-1.
Mr. Karr and Mr. Dickler owneraof the property were sworn in. Mr. Karr
stated. he lives. in South Miami, and rents the property out. The tenants
were supposed to be caring for the property and they assured him that
they were, and he believed..them without checking for himself. Further
he expressed regret it had gotten so bad, and said.he will take care of
-it himself from now on, he further stated, it will not happen again.
It was further noted in discussion that there are three (3) separate
living units here, which is a non -conforming use. Mr. Karr explained, he
bought the property from the owner, who advised him that the rental units
were grandfathered in. Also Mr. Karrstated he had made no payments to-
ward the fine.
Mr. Custin moved to.waive.the fine but Mr. Karr should pay the $110.00
Administrative fee. The motion died forlack of a second.
•
•
CODE ENFORCEMENT BOARD MEETING -2- 12/1/88
Mr. Stokesberry moved to waive $14000.00 of the fine. ;The Administrative
fee of $110.00 remain, and fine of $275.00 also remain. Mr. Karr will
have a penalty payment of $385.00 total.. The motion was seconded by
Mr. LaBarre, and passed by a unanimous roll call vote.
Mr. Karr was instructed to keep his property maintained, and to nail the
fine of $385.00 as soon as possible.
3. HEARING, CASE NO. 88-0036-231
EMANUEL JONASSAINT
22 N. W. 103rd ST.
There was a great deal of.diseussionn'coneerning this violation of awl
inoperable. vehicle. The notice sent was returned, unclaimed. It was
subsequently hand delivered by- Mr. Kay. He reported, the -erson who
accepted. the violation, stated`he is a cousin of the owner, he is from
Puerto Rico, -and knows..:nothing of the vehicle.
Mr.. Wilson state he wrote the violation becausethe property was in a
general deteriorated condition, and because. of the inoperable vehicle.
The correct mailing address for the owner was not kitlownuntil after the
notice was sent.
Much discussion continued, concerning.. hearing the case.., when the owner
was not properly. notified.
Mr. Stokesberry moved that the property owner be properly notified by
certified mail, the violation must be corrected by December 15, 1988,
and the Hearing date. set for January 5, 1989. Mr. Custin seconded the
motion, which passed by a.unanimous_roll call vote.
